Noble Blooms

A gift for a newborn, pulled entirely from stash due to time constraints. In addition to the quilt, there is a matching doll quilt and giraffe.

Quilt Information

Design/Piecing/Quilting
Rachael Arnold
Geographic
South Burlington, VT
Fabrics
Rolie Polie of Zoe Pearn’s Indian Summer, beige dot fat quarter from stash, pink solid fat quarter from stash, Kona Lime(?, binding), Minky Pine (backing)
Piecing
machine
Batting
low-loft cotton; possibly Pellon’s Nature’s Touch White or Warm and White
Quilting
Machine: free motion with Gutermann brown-cream variegated thread
Binding
Straight-edge, mitered, 2.5″ strips
Size
40″×40″
Creation
March 2014
